In the realm of organic synthesis, Dimethylcadmium acts as a versatile reagent. Its reactivity allows for the introduction of methyl groups onto various organic molecules, facilitating the construction of complex structures. This makes it an invaluable tool for chemists developing novel compounds or optimizing existing synthesis routes. The precise control offered by Dimethylcadmium in these reactions contributes to higher yields and purities, which is a significant factor for industrial-scale production. Furthermore, Dimethylcadmium's properties lend themselves to its application as a catalyst in polymerization. It can initiate or control the process of polymer chain growth, leading to materials with tailored molecular weights and structures. This catalytic activity is crucial for the production of advanced polymers used in various high-performance applications.
